Stars Vineet Kumar Singh, Aakanksha Singh, Rajesh Tailang, and Prashant Narayanan.

is a high-stakes political thriller that serves as the third installment of the ZEE5 marquee franchise. Spanning six episodes, this season focuses on the dramatic rise and eventual fall of Haroon Shah Ali Baig, a gangster-turned-politician in Bihar who is both loved as a "Robin Hood" figure and feared as a ruthless dictator. Plot Overview: The Ascent of "Saheb" Haroon formally announces his entry into politics

Set in the fictional town of Dhiwan, Bihar, the narrative follows Haroon Shah Ali Baig (Vineet Kumar Singh) over two decades, starting from the late 1980s. The series depicts his transformation from a small-time local gangster to a powerful political figure who eventually becomes an MLA and MP.
